【Java开源代码栏目提醒】:网学会员--在 Java开源代码编辑为广大网友搜集整理了:基于JSP的人力资源管理系统—毕业设计(论文) - 编程语言绩等信息,祝愿广大网友取得需要的信息,参考学习。
基于JSP的人力资源管理系统 摘 要 随着计算机的普及和
计算机科学技术的飞速发展人们开始越来越多地利用计算机解决实际问题。
人力资源管理是企业信息管理的重要部分面对大量的人事信息采用人力处理即浪费时间、又浪费人力和物力并且数据的准确性低。
因此开发一个界面友好易于操作的人力资源管理软件进行自动化处理变得十分重要这正是本系统开发的目的和意义。
本文所阐述的企业人力资源管理系统以 B/C 模式高效地实现了人力资源管理系统的各项功能可进行多条件
查询、更新、密码设置等功能.提升了企业的效率和竞争力满足了现代企业管理的需要. JSP继承了所有
Java语言的特点而且发展前景十分的广阔因此本项目使用用JSP语言作为根本选用经典的Tomcat作为服务器平台并用Eclipse作为开发平台详细介绍了本
管理系统的开发过程。
并从系统的需求分析、系统分析、概要设计、详细设计的整个开发过程 【关键词】 企业员工、管理系统、JSP、数据库 Abstract Along with computer popularization and computer science technology rapid development the people start to use the computer solution actual problem more and more many.The staff information management is the enterprise information management important part facing the massive human affairs information uses manpower processing namely to waste the time to waste the manpower and the physical resource and the data accuracy is low.Therefore develops a contact surface to be friendly easy to operate the staff information management software carries on automated processing to become extremely important this is precisely this system development goal and the significance.This article elaborated the enterprise staff management system management system has highly effective realized staff information management system each function by the B/C pattern may carry on multi-functions and so on condition inquiry renewal password establishment. Has promoted enterprises efficiency and the competitive power has met the modern business management needs. JSP has inherited all
Java language characteristic moreover prospects for development extremely broadness therefore this project use takes fundamentally with the
JSP language selects the classics Tomcat to take the server platform and develops the platform with the Eclipse achievement in detail introduced this management system management system performance history.And from system demand analysis system analysis outline design detailed design entire performance history Key
word Enterprise staffs management system management system JSP database 目 录 摘 要................................................................................................................................................................. 1 ABSTRACT............................................................................................................................................................. 2 第一章 概 述 ..................................................................................................................................................... 5 1.1 项目背景 ................................................................................................................................................ 6 1.2 项目目标与期望 ...................................................................................................................................... 6 1.2.1 树立全新企业形象 ................................................................................................................................ 6 1.2.2 激发竞争力 ........................................................................................................................................... 6 1.2.3 减轻部门负担 ....................................................................................................................................... 6 1.3 项目设计原则 ......................................................................................................................................... 7 1.3.1 实用性原则 ........................................................................................................................................ 7 1.3.2 经济性原则 ........................................................................................................................................ 7 1.3.3 扩充性原则 ...................................................................................................................................... 7 第二章 系统分析 ............................................................................................................................................... 8 2.1 需求分析 ................................................................................................................................................ 8 2.2 技术可行性 ............................................................................................................................................. 8 2.2.1 动态网站技术介绍 ................................................................................................................................ 8 2.2.2 程序语言的选择 ................................................................................................................................. 9 2.2.3 语言优势............................................................................................................................................ 11 2.2.4 操作可行性 ........................................................................................................................................ 11 2.3 环境可行性分析 .................................................................................................................................... 12 2.3.1
软件环境 ............................................................................................................................................. 12 2.3.2 硬件环境 ............................................................................................................................................. 12 2.4
系统结构可行性分析 ............................................................................................................................. 12 2.4.1 B/S模式简介 ..................................................................................................................................... 12 2.4.2 B/S模式的优点 .................................................................................................................................... 13 第三章 总体
设计 ............................................................................................................................................. 14 3.1 项目规划 .............................................................................................................................................. 14 3.2 设计目标 .............................................................................................................................................. 14 3.3 系统功能结构图 ................................................................................................................................... 14 第四章 系统功能设计 ...................................................................................................................................... 16 4.1 模块功能介绍 ....................................................................................................................................... 16 4.2 数据库设计与实现 ............................................................................................................................... 16 4.3 系统中的JAVABEAN结构 ......................................................................................................................... 19 4.4 公共模块 ................................................................................................................................................ 20 第五章 系统实现 ............................................................................................................................................. 21 5.1 登录模块 ............................................................................................................ 错误未定义书签。
23 5.1.1 实现效果 ........................................................................................................... 错误未定义书签。
23 5.1.2 相关JAVABEAN程序 ............................................................................................ 错误未定义书签。
23 5.1.3 相关JSP文件 ............................................................................................... 错误未定义书签。
24 5.2 主页面模块 .......................................................................................................... 错误未定义书签。
25 5.2.1实现效果 ............................................................................................................ 错误未定义书签。
25 5.2.2 主页面相关JSP文件 ......................................................................................... 错误未定义书签。
25 5.3 人员档案模块 ...................................................................................................... 错误未定义书签。
26 5.3.1实现效果 ....................................................................................................... 错误未定义书签。
27 5.3.2相关JAVABEAN
程序............................................................................................. 错误未定义书签。
28 5.3.3 相关JSP文件 .................................................................................................... 错误未定义书签。
28 5.4 奖惩管理模块 ...................................................................................................... 错误未定义书签。
29 5.4.1 实现效果 ........................................................................................................... 错误未定义书签。
30 5.4.2 相关JAVABEAN程序 ............................................................................................ 错误未定义书签。
30 5.4.3 相关JSP文件 .................................................................................................... 错误未定义书签。
30 5.5 奖惩管理模块 ...................................................................................................... 错误未定义书签。
31 5.5.2 相关JAVABEAN程序 ............................................................................................ 错误未定义书签。
31 5.5.3 相关JSP文件 .................................................................................................... 错误未定义书签。
32 5.6 企业人力资源管理系统文件结构图 .................................................................... 错误未定义书签。
33 5.7 技术难点 .............................................................................................................. 错误未定义书签。
33 5.7.1 中文乱码问题 ................................................................................................... 错误未定义书签。
33 5.7.2 安全性
问题 ....................................................................................................... 错误未定义书签。
34 5.7.3 JAVASCRIPT的实现 .............................................................................................. 错误未定义书签。
34 第六章 系统测试 ........................................................................................................................................... 34 6.1 测试的定义及目的 ................................................................................................................................. 34 6.2 测试的原则 ............................................................................................................................................ 34 6.3 测试的方法 ............................................................................................................................................ 35 6.3.1 界面测试 ............................................................................................................................................. 35 6.3.2 功能测试 ............................................................................................................................................. 35 5.3.3 需求测试 ............................................................................................................................................. 36 6.3.4 性能测试 ............................................................................................................................................. 36 6.4 测试中其他要注意的地方 ..................................................................................................................... 36 6.5 人力资源管理系统的测试 ..................................................................................................................... 36 第七章 总结 ................................................................................................................................................... 37 致 谢 .............................................................................................................................................................. 38 参考文献 ........................................................................................................................................................... 39 第一章 概 述 现在网络的发展已呈现商业化、全民化、全球化的趋势。
目前几乎世界上所有的公司都在利用网络传递商业信息进行商业活动从宣传企业、发布广告、招聘雇员、传递商业文件乃至拓展市场、网上销售等无所不能。
如今网络已成为企业进行竞争的战略手段。
企业经营的多元化拓展企业规模的进一步扩大对于企业的管理、业务扩展、企业品牌形象等提供了更高的要求。
在以信息技术为支撑的新经济条件下越来越多的企业利用起网络这个有效的工具。
全球范围内的企业内部组织正在发生巨变未来企业成功的关键的依靠企业人力资源人才之争已经成为市场竞争中的核心内容之一以人为本成为企业立足和发展的根本。
有效力管理企业的人力资源为企业提供强有力的储备力量使之成为企业发展的主动力。
通过人力资源的有效管理掌握最新的、准确的企业人力资源信息并对其进行复杂的统计与分析从而充分发挥每个员工的潜能为企业创造更大的价值。
1.1 项目背景 现在
网络的发展已呈现商业化、全民化、全球化的趋势。
目前几乎世界上所有的公司都在利用网络传递商业信息进行商业活动从宣传企业、发布广告、
招聘雇员、传递商业文件乃至拓展市场、网上销售等无所不能。
如今网络已成为企业进行竞争的战略手段。
企业经营的多元化拓展企业规模的进一步扩大对于企业的管理、业务扩展、企业品牌形象等提供了更高的要求。
在以信息技术为支撑的新
经济条件下越来越多的企业利用起网络这个有效的工具。
全球范围内的企业内部组织正在发生巨变未来企业成功的关键的依靠企业人力资源人才之争已经成为市场竞争中的核心内容之一以人为本成为企业立足和发展的根本。
有效力管理企业的人力资源为企业提供强有力的储备力量使之成为企业发展的主动力。
通过人力资源的有效管理掌握最新的、准确的企业人力资源信息并对其进行复杂的统计与分析从而充分发挥每个员工的潜能为企业创造更大的价值。
1.2 项目目标与期望 1.2.1 树立全新企业形象 对于任何一个企业而言企业的品牌形象至关重要。
特别是对于互联网技术高度发展的今天通过人力资源管理的网站员工可通过网站侧面的了解企业形象及企业实力因此建立具有国际水准的网站能够极大的提升企业在员工心中的整体形象。
1.2.2 激发竞争力 在登录后员工能看到优秀的上榜员工而如果这里没有他的名字会极大的激发他的斗志这也是本系统的作用之一。
通过这种方式使员工自动的全身心投入工作这要比开动员大会效果明显得多效率很高很多。
1.2.3 减轻部门负担 许多人知道一个公司的所有和员工有关的运作包括加薪出差请假人员的调动离任等等都由人力资源部门来完成如果是一家拥有上千人的大型企业这个工作量是相当惊人的。
因此本系统的开发大大缓解了该部门的
工作压力也避免了以前人工
作业的错误几率。
总结上述几点长红机械有限公司网站建设目标可总结如下 1 帮助企业建立有效的企业形象宣传、企业风采展示、打造企业新形象。
2 增加员工间竞争机制鼓舞大家工作积极性 3 采取电脑管理人的方法为企业节省人力物力。
1.3 项目设计原则 1.3.1 实用性原则 充分考虑到在人力资源管理中可能遇到的种种问题尽量全面的做好需求分析以减少日后更新软件的次数。
1.3.2 经济性原则 建立适合企业自身需求的网络平台提供广泛的涵盖用户多种需求的功能数据处理方式灵活以满足需求节省网站建设成本并确保其较好的拓展性和开放性同时网站具有基于WEB界面的管理后台能够自主的对网站中大部分内容作更新、修改操作节省了企业网站的运营成本提高了信息更新、传播效率。
1.3.3 扩充性原则 网站的整体规划及框架设计是具可扩充性的.